1.1 Features of the TTP-243 Series
1. This bar code printer prints bar codes, characters, logos, on various types of labels and tickets by direct thermal or thermal transfer printing.
2 This printer adopts a “BASIC-like” high level programming language to help users programme
the desired label forms with ease.
3. This bar code printer can be connected to a personal computer or an optional LCD keyboard to execute the programs downloaded in the printer’s memory. The printer is equipped with the following standard devices: black mark sensor, peel off module and real time clock.
4. This bar code printer provides a selection of optional features, including cutter module, memory module, portable LCD keyboard, etc.
5. The user friendly labeling software package is bundled with printer.

1.7 Various Sensors
Feed Gap Sensor
The feed gap sensor detects a label gap to locate the starting print position of the next label. The sensor is mounted 4 mm off the center line of the main mechanism.
. In case of Label
Black Mark Sensor
The black mark sensor locates the position of label by emitting infrared rays onto the black mark at the back of the ticket. The sensor is mounted 5.75 mm off the center line of the ticket roll width on the mechanism.

In case of Ticket
The default sensor position is (1) as shown on the figure below. To change to the (2) position, the customer should notify the manufacturer in advance. There can be only one position for the sensor. Once the sensor position is agreed upon, it can not be changed afterwards.
Ribbon End Sensor
The sensor detects the end portion of the ribbon. The ribbon end must be transparent.
Label End Sensor
The sensor detects the end portion of the label.
Peel off Sensor
The sensor detects the backing paper of a label.
Ribbon encoder
The encoder is used to detect if the ribbon is broken.

2. SUPPLY SPECIFICATIONS
2.1 Types of Paper
Two types of media are available for TTP-243: label and ticket. In TTP-243, there are two types of sensors for paper: gap sensor and black mark sensor. Label and ticket can be further classified into direct thermal type or thermal transfer type.

Note: (1). The width and thickness quoted above are said of the label plus its backing paper. (2). Likewise, the approval of label entails that of its backing paper. (3). In the peel off mode, the minimum pitch is 35mm. (4). In the cutter mode, it is required the paper be wound outside. Otherwise, paper jam tends to result. (5). In the cutter mode, the paper thickness is 0.2 mm at maximum, and the paper weight is 100 g/m2 at maximum. (6). Paper shape is as shown on next page. (7) Tag is 0.2mm in thickness, and is less than 100g/m2 in weight.
